There is a reason people take the X Force ones off and sell them, most people don't like them as they can sound pretty bad.

The second one looks like it doesn't come with rear mufflers, so when you buy them, it won't really save you much at all compared to a new system.

Look around on here as well as Gumtree, FB buy and sell pages too. There are plenty of second hand systems around, but the first question you should ask the seller why they are selling it is why they removed it in the first place.

To my ears, the X-force is a very raspy sounding exhaust. When I bought my VZ Clubsport is had a twin 3" X-force and I hated it. My brother thought it sounded great at full noise from 2 blocks away but that's not my thing.
I replaced it with a full 3" single Surefolw system with headers and cats and was very happy with the result.

I think I’ve tried every brand of exhaust there is and they all have good and bad points and not just with the sound but fit and finish as well.

My personal favourite these days is Hurricane as it’s well made and I like the meaty sound.

In saying that I’ve also tried the XForce and believe it gets an ‘over the top’ bad rap and from a performance point of view I wouldn’t hesitate to have one fitted.

As far as the sound goes well that’s subjective but I have found a cammed LS engine with a dual 3 inch stainless XForce plus 1 7/8 4 into 1’s and 100cpi cats sounds good through the entire rev range.

It’s definitely far better than the OEM crap and equal to many others on the market.
